8.59. Groff-1.22.4

O pacote Groff contém aplicativos para processar e formatar texto e imagens.

Tempo aproximado de construção: 0.2 SBU
Espaço em disco exigido: 89 MB

8.59.1. Instalação do Groff

Groff espera que a variável de ambiente PAGE contenha o tamanho padrão de papel. Para usuárias(os) nos Estados Unidos da América do Norte, PAGE=letter é apropriado. Em outros lugares, PAGE=A4 possivelmente seja mais adequado. Embora o tamanho padrão do papel seja configurado durante a compilação, ele pode ser substituído posteriormente ecoando ou A4 ou letter para o arquivo /etc/papersize.

Prepare Groff para compilação:

PAGE=<paper_size> ./configure --prefix=/usr

Construa o pacote:

make

Esse pacote não vem com uma suíte de teste.

Instale o pacote:

make install

8.59.2. Conteúdo do Groff

Aplicativos instalados: addftinfo, afmtodit, chem, eqn, eqn2graph, gdiffmk, glilypond, gperl, gpinyin, grap2graph, grn, grodvi, groff, groffer, grog, grolbp, grolj4, gropdf, grops, grotty, hpftodit, indxbib, lkbib, lookbib, mmroff, neqn, nroff, pdfmom, pdfroff, pfbtops, pic, pic2graph, post-grohtml, preconv, pre-grohtml, refer, roff2dvi, roff2html, roff2pdf, roff2ps, roff2text, roff2x, soelim, tbl, tfmtodit e troff
Diretórios instalados: /usr/lib/groff, /usr/share/doc/groff-1.22.4 e /usr/share/groff

Descrições Curtas

addftinfo

Lê um arquivo de fonte troff e acrescenta alguma informação de métrica de fonte adicional que é usada pelo sistema groff

afmtodit

Cria um arquivo de fonte para uso com groff e grops

chem

Preprocessador Groff para produzir diagramas de estrutura química

eqn

Compila descrições de equações embutidas em arquivos de entrada gerada do troff em comandos que são entendidos pelo troff

eqn2graph

Converte uma EQN (equação) do troff em uma imagem recortada

gdiffmk

Marca diferenças entre arquivos groff/nroff/troff

glilypond

Transforma partituras escritas na linguagem lilypond na linguagem groff

gperl

Preprocessador para groff, permitindo a inserção de código perl em arquivos groff

gpinyin

Preprocessador para groff, permitindo a inserção do Pinyin (Chinês Mandarim escrito com o alfabeto romano) em arquivos groff.

grap2graph

Converte um arquivo do aplicativo grap em uma imagem recortada bitmap (grap é uma linguagem de programação antiga do Unix para criar diagramas)

grn

Um preprocessador groff para arquivos gremlin

grodvi

Um controlador para groff que produz arquivos de saída gerada do formato dvi do TeX

groff

Uma estrutura de interação direta com o(a) usuário(a) para o sistema de formatação de documentos groff; ele executa o aplicativo troff e um pós-processador apropriado para o dispositivo selecionado

groffer

Exibe arquivos groff e páginas de manual em terminais X e tty

grog

Lê arquivos e advinha quais das opções do groff -e, -man, -me, -mm, -ms, -p, -s e -t são exigidas para imprimir arquivos e informa ao comando groff incluindo aquelas opções

grolbp

É um controlador groff para impressoras Canon CAPSL (impressoras a laser séries LBP-4 e LBP-8)

grolj4

É um controlador para groff que produz saída gerada no formato PCL5 adequado para uma impressora HP LaserJet 4

gropdf

Traduz a saída gerada do GNU troff para PDF

grops

Traduz a saída gerada do GNU troff para PostScript

grotty

Traduz a saída gerada do GNU troff em uma forma adequada para dispositivos semelhantes a máquina de escrever

hpftodit

Cria um arquivo de fonte para uso com groff -Tlj4 a partir de um arquivo de métrica de fonte rotulada HP

indxbib

Cria um índice invertido para as bases de dados bibliográficas com um arquivo especificado para uso com refer, lookbib e lkbib

lkbib

Pesquisa em bases de dados bibliográficas por referências que contenham chaves especificadas e informa quaisquer referências encontradas

lookbib

Imprime um prompt na saída de erro padrão (a menos que a entrada gerada padrão não seja um terminal); lê uma linha contendo um conjunto de palavras chave a partir da entrada gerada padrão; pesquisa nas bases de dados bibliográficas, em um arquivo especificado, por referências contendo aquelas palavras chave; imprime quaisquer referências encontradas na saída gerada padrão; e repete esse processo até o final da entrada gerada

mmroff

Um preprocessador simples para groff

neqn

Formata equações para saída gerada American Standard Code for Information Interchange (ASCII)

nroff

Um script que emula o comando nroff usando groff

pdfmom

É um encapsulador em torno do groff que facilita a produção de documentos PDF a partir de arquivos formatados com as macros mom.

pdfroff

Cria documentos pdf usando groff

pfbtops

Traduz uma fonte PostScript em formato .pfb para ASCII

pic

Compila descrições de imagens embutidas em arquivos de entrada gerada troff ou TeX em comandos entendidos pelo TeX ou troff

pic2graph

Converte um diagrama PIC em uma imagem recortada

post-grohtml

Traduz a saída gerada do GNU troff para HTML

preconv

Converte codificação de arquivos de entrada gerada para alguma coisa que o GNU troff entenda

pre-grohtml

Traduz a saída gerada do GNU troff para HTML

refer

Copia o conteúdo de um arquivo para a saída gerada padrão, exceto aquelas linhas entre .[ e .] que são interpretadas como citações e linhas entre .R1 e .R2 que são interpretadas como comandos para como citações são para serem processadas

roff2dvi

Transforma arquivos roff para o formato DVI

roff2html

Transforma arquivos roff para o formato HTML

roff2pdf

Transforma arquivos roff em PDFs

roff2ps

Transforma arquivos roff para arquivos ps

roff2text

Transforma arquivos roff para arquivos de texto

roff2x

Transforma arquivos roff para outros formatos

soelim

Lê arquivos e substitui linhas da forma .so arquivo pelo conteúdo do arquivo mencionado

tbl

Compila descrições de tabelas embutidas em arquivos de entrada gerada do troff em comandos que são entendidos pelo troff

tfmtodit

Cria um arquivo fonte para uso com groff -Tdvi

troff

É altamente compatível com o troff do Unix; ele usualmente deveria ser invocado usando o comando groff, o qual também executará preprocessadores e pós-processadores na ordem apropriada e com as opções apropriadas